Dial-a-Ride Shuttle
For students with permanent or temporary disabilities, this free shuttle service is available from 7:45 a.m.-7:25 p.m. A shuttle will pick you up on campus or within the University District and drive you to your destination. Email: shuttles@u.washington.edu
Health Sciences Express
Transportation between the University and select medical centers for University faculty, staff, students, medical center patients, and their families. www.uwshuttles.com
Husky Night Walk
UW safety guards will either walk you home or to the nearest Night Ride shuttle pick-up. Not available during University holidays.
(206) 685-WALK
Daily 6 p.m.-2 a.m.
8:30 p.m.-12:30 a.m., Sunday-Thursday, during spring quarter.
NightRide Shuttle
Runs every 15 minutes with five on-campus pick-up locations. Does not operate during Summer quarter. Email: shuttles@u.washington.edu
(206) 685-3146
Sunday-Thursday 8 p.m.-12:15 a.m.
South Lake Union Shuttle
Service for University School of Medicine staff, students, and patients traveling between UW medical and research facilities. Operates Monday-Friday, except holidays.
